Central Humidifier Repair in Kansas City, MO
Central Humidifier Repair services address issues related to maintaining proper indoor humidity levels by fixing malfunctioning or damaged humidifiers. These projects typically involve diagnosing problems with different types of humidifiers, including whole-house systems, console units, or portable models. Homeowners usually seek repairs when their units stop producing moisture, make unusual noises, leak, or fail to turn on altogether, especially during dry seasons when consistent humidity is essential for comfort and health. Understanding the specific type of humidifier and the symptoms experienced can help property owners communicate their needs effectively before requesting service.
Before requesting Central Humidifier Repair, property owners should be aware of the age and maintenance history of their units, as well as any recent changes in performance. It’s helpful to know the type of humidifier installed and whether it is integrated into the home's HVAC system or a standalone device. Clarifying these details can facilitate accurate diagnosis and efficient repairs. Ensuring easy access to the unit and providing information about any recent issues or irregularities can support a smoother repair process.

Central Humidifier Repair Questions
What are common signs that a central humidifier needs repair? Signs include inconsistent humidity levels, unusual noises, or water leaks around the unit.
Can a central humidifier be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ues can be fixed through repairs, extending the unit’s lifespan.
What types of problems typically require central humidifier repair? Common problems include clogged water valves, faulty fans, or sensor malfunctions.
Is professional repair necessary for central humidifier issues? Yes, professional repair ensures proper diagnosis and safe, effective fixes.
